Gas hobs provide instant warmth. They're no wonder they are popular. Gas hobs require regular cleaning to prevent carbon build-up and fires. They also take longer to heat water than induction models.

Induction hobs heat the pans rather than the surface of the cooker, making them less difficult to clean. However, they are more expensive than gas hobs, while their glossy surfaces may expose fingerprints and scratches more easily.

Hybrid hobs integrate gas and induction cooking into one product. You can switch between the two modes based on what you're cooking. They're ideal for those who enjoy flexing their culinary skills, but don't have the space or time to invest in a complete kitchen overhaul.

There are a number of different types of hobs that you can pick from, including gas, electric and induction. A gas hob makes use of an electric flame to heat the pans, while an electric hob features electric rings that you can control by pressing the button. There is also the induction hob that uses an electric field to heat your pans. It will not start unless you place a magnetizable pan on it. This is a highly efficient hob, and it cools quickly when the pan is removed.
